What is operations and process management? - -The activity of managing the resources and processes that produce product and services. Operations management: Examines how the "operations" function of a business produces products and services for external customers. -Whats is a process? - -An arrangement of resources that transforms inputs into outputs that satisfy (internal or external) customer needs. -Whats is the difference between operations and processes? - -The difference is the scale and complexity. Both transform inputs into outputs, but processes are the smaller versions. -Process perspective - -If a business take a process perspective, it understands that all parts of the business can be seen as processes, and that all processes can be managed using operations management principles. (Important: There are other ways of describing organizations: organizational structure, culture, power relationships etc).
